Alarms

Hi all,
Long time lurker here finally throwing in a first post. Unfortunately it's a sad post. My 2009 Clubman JCW was broken into and items were stolen :/ I am looking for some good recommendations for an alarm system that will notify me when my vehicle is tampered with. I do not need all the fancy remote start or anything. Just some sort of notification so I could have caught the little bastard. Any help or recommendations is greatly appreciated. Thanks all!

The factory kits tend to be the best as they are direct install with no cutting wiring.
We offer the factory kit for your car which has the alarm siren with tilt sensor, interior sensor, hood switch, and mounting bracket.
http://www.waymotorworks.com/mini-fa...t-r55-r56.html

But if you want a little more cost effective you can install parts of the R57 kit. With this kit you use the alarm siren with tilt sensor, mounting bracket, and hood switch. But you won't have an interior sensor.
http://www.waymotorworks.com/alarm-k...nvertible.html

Both kits are easy to install in less than an hour. But will need to be coded to activate them. After coding they will work and the red LED on the tach will flash when locked, also you will have the car beep when locked and unlocked.

Originally Posted by mrxonextwo
Does this system work with the factory key fob?
How much would reprogramming cost?
Will the interior alarm go off if I pop the trunk while the car is locked?
Yes it works with the stock kit fob
Programming will vary from shop to shop, we charge $50 to program it
The alarm won't go off if you pop the trunk, but if someone else broke into your car and opened the door or trunk it would go off.
